What Features Make a Smartwatch Suitable for Individuals with Vision Impairments?
Several features make a smartwatch particularly suitable for individuals with vision impairments:
- Voice Control: The ability to operate the smartwatch using voice commands allows users to navigate through apps and settings without needing to read the screen.
- Large Display and High Contrast: A larger screen with high contrast between text and background improves visibility, making it easier for individuals with low vision to read notifications and messages.
- Haptic Feedback: Vibration alerts provide tactile notifications which can help users receive alerts without having to look at the watch, enhancing the overall user experience.
- Text-to-Speech Functionality: This feature reads out messages and notifications, allowing users to listen to information rather than trying to read it, which is beneficial for those with significant vision loss.
- Customizable Font Sizes: The option to adjust font sizes ensures that users can set text to a size that they can comfortably read, catering to their individual visual needs.
- Accessibility Features: Built-in accessibility options, such as screen magnification and color inversion, can significantly help users with varying degrees of visual impairment navigate their device more effectively.

Which Smartwatch Brands Provide the Best Options for Bad Eyes?
The best smartwatch options for individuals with bad eyesight emphasize large displays, high contrast, and customizable settings for ease of use.
- Apple Watch Series 8: This model features a bright Retina display with high contrast and accessibility settings that allow users to adjust text size and boldness. Its intuitive interface and voice control features make it easier for those with vision impairments to navigate apps and notifications.
- Samsung Galaxy Watch 5: The Galaxy Watch 5 boasts a vibrant AMOLED display, providing sharp visuals that enhance readability. Users can also customize font sizes and colors, and it includes a screen magnification feature that allows for easier viewing of messages and health metrics.
- Garmin Venu 2: With its large, sunlight-readable display, the Venu 2 is designed for clarity in various lighting conditions. It offers a range of customizable watch faces and text sizes, ensuring that users can find an optimal setup that suits their vision needs.
- Fitbit Versa 3: The Versa 3 provides a clear and easy-to-read display, with options for larger fonts and high contrast themes. Its user-friendly interface allows for straightforward navigation, making it a good choice for individuals seeking simplicity alongside functionality.
- Fossil Gen 6: This smartwatch features a bright AMOLED display with customizable watch faces, allowing users to choose designs that are easier on the eyes. Additionally, it supports various accessibility features that enhance usability for those with vision challenges.

What Customization Choices Are Available to Enhance Visibility and Usability?
There are several customization choices available to enhance the visibility and usability of smartwatches for individuals with poor eyesight:
- Font Size Adjustment: Many smartwatches allow users to increase the font size, making text easier to read. This feature is particularly beneficial for those who struggle with small print, as it helps ensure that notifications, messages, and other important information are clearly visible.
- High-Contrast Modes: Some smartwatches offer high-contrast display options, which can enhance visibility by making text and icons stand out more against the background. This is especially useful for users with certain types of visual impairments, as it reduces glare and aids in distinguishing different elements on the screen.
- Voice Commands: Utilizing voice command features can greatly improve usability for individuals with bad eyesight. This allows users to navigate their smartwatch, send messages, or set reminders without the need to visually interact with the screen, making the device more accessible.
- Customizable Watch Faces: Users can select or design watch faces that prioritize larger numbers and clearer layouts, which can improve readability. This personalization ensures that important information, such as the time and health metrics, is presented in a way that is easy to see at a glance.
- Haptic Feedback: Enhanced haptic feedback provides tactile alerts for notifications, which can be especially beneficial for visually impaired users. This feature allows users to receive notifications through vibrations, ensuring they don’t miss important information even if they can’t see the screen clearly.
- Screen Magnification: Some models include a screen magnification feature that allows users to zoom in on specific areas of the display. This can help users focus on particular information or details that might be difficult to see otherwise.
